2013-05-30 01:53:40 -04:00
|
|
|
MessageFormat.locale.ru = function (n) {
|
2014-08-23 08:28:14 -04:00
|
|
|
var r10 = n % 10, r100 = n % 100;
|
|
|
|
|
|
|
|
if (r10 == 1 && r100 != 11)
|
2013-05-30 01:53:40 -04:00
|
|
|
return 'one';
|
2014-08-23 08:28:14 -04:00
|
|
|
|
|
|
|
if (r10 >= 2 && r10 <= 4 && (r100 < 12 || r100 > 14) && n == Math.floor(n))
|
2013-05-30 01:53:40 -04:00
|
|
|
return 'few';
|
2014-08-23 08:28:14 -04:00
|
|
|
|
2013-05-30 01:53:40 -04:00
|
|
|
return 'other';
|
|
|
|
};
|